For decisions related to the family's annual or adjusted income, the determination of the <br />appropriate utility allowance, and the determination of the family unit size, SAHA will notify the <br />family that they may ask for an explanation of the basis of the determination, and that if they do <br />not agree with the decision, they may request an informal hearing on the decision. <br />For decisions related to the termination of the family's assistance, or the denial of a family's <br />request for an exception to SAHA's subsidy standards, the notice must contain a brief statement <br />of the reasons for the decision, a statement that if the family does not agree with the decision, the <br />family may request an informal hearing on the decision, and a statement of the deadline for the <br />family to request an informal hearing. <br />In cases where SAHA makes a decision for which an informal hearing must be offered, <br />the notice to the family will include all of the following: <br />The proposed action or decision of SAHA. <br />A brief statement of the reasons for the decision including the regulatory <br />reference. <br />The date the proposed action will take place. <br />A statement of the family's right to an explanation of the basis for SAHA's <br />decision. <br />A statement that if the family does not agree with the decision the family may <br />request an informal hearing of the decision. <br />A deadline for the family to request the informal hearing. <br />To whom the hearing request should be addressed. <br />A copy of SAHA's hearing procedures. <br />Scheduling an Informal Hearing [24 CFR 982.555(d)] <br />When an informal hearing is required, SAHA will proceed with the hearing in a reasonably <br />expeditious manner upon the request of the family. <br />A request for an informal hearing must be made in writing and delivered to SAHA either <br />in person or by first class mail, by the close of the business day, no later than 14 days <br />from the date of SAHA's decision or notice to terminate assistance. <br />SAHA will schedule and send written notice of the informal hearing to the family within <br />14 days of the family's request. <br />The family may request to reschedule a hearing for good cause, or if it is needed as a <br />reasonable accommodation for a person with disabilities. Good cause is defined as an <br />unavoidable conflict which seriously affects the health, safety or welfare of the family. <br />Requests to reschedule a hearing must be made orally or in writing prior to the hearing <br />date. At its discretion, SAHA may request documentation of the "good cause" prior to <br />rescheduling the hearing. <br />If the family does not appear at the scheduled time, and was unable to reschedule the <br />hearing in advance due to the nature of the conflict, the family must contact SAHA <br />within 24 hours of the scheduled hearing date, excluding weekends and holidays.
